Factors Influencing Weight Gain

Weight gain occurs when there is an imbalance between energy intake and expenditure. Several factors contribute to this imbalance, including:.

1. Poor Diet

A diet high in processed foods, added sugars, and saturated fats can lead to excessive weight gain. These food choices lack essential nutrients and fiber, increasing calorie consumption without providing adequate nourishment.

2. Sedentary Lifestyle

Lack of physical activity is a significant contributor to weight gain. Engaging in sedentary behaviors, such as sitting for extended periods and minimal exercise, reduces energy expenditure and promotes weight gain.

3. Genetics and Family History

Genetics play a role in determining an individual’s susceptibility to weight gain. Family history can also contribute to a higher risk of obesity, suggesting a potential genetic predisposition to excessive weight gain.

4. Emotional Factors

Emotional factors, including stress, depression, and anxiety, can lead to weight gain. Some individuals may turn to food as a coping mechanism, resulting in excessive calorie consumption and subsequent weight gain.

5. Medications

Certain medications, such as antidepressants, antipsychotics, and hormonal contraceptives, may cause weight gain as a side effect.

It is essential for individuals taking such medications to be aware of this potential risk and discuss alternative options with their healthcare providers if necessary.

Implications of Excess Weight

Carrying excess weight can have a range of negative impacts on both physical and mental well-being. Some of the implications include:.

1. Increased Risk of Chronic Diseases

Excess weight is closely linked to an increased risk of chronic diseases such as diabetes, cardiovascular diseases, hypertension, and certain types of cancer.

The excess adipose tissue in the body can disrupt metabolic processes and increase inflammation, contributing to the development of these diseases.

2. Reduced Mobility

Excessive weight can impair mobility and physical functioning. The excess load on joints and muscles can lead to conditions such as osteoarthritis, making movement and everyday activities difficult and painful.

3. Poor Mental Health

Carrying excess weight can take a toll on mental health and self-esteem. Negative body image, social stigma, and discrimination can lead to feelings of depression, anxiety, and isolation.

4. Sleep Disorders

Obese individuals are prone to sleep disorders such as sleep apnea. Excess weight can cause respiratory obstructions during sleep, leading to interrupted breathing patterns and decreased quality of sleep.

5. Reduced Fertility

Obesity can have a significant impact on fertility in both men and women. Hormonal disruptions, irregular menstrual cycles, and decreased sperm quality can make it challenging to conceive.

Managing Excess Weight

Effective weight management requires a holistic approach that incorporates healthy eating habits, regular physical activity, and overall lifestyle changes. Some strategies to manage excess weight include:.

1. Balanced Diet

Adopting a balanced diet r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ins helps provide essential nutrients while reducing calorie intake. Avoiding processed and sugary foods is crucial to achieving a healthy weight.

2. Regular Exercise

Engaging in regular physical activity helps burn calories and improves overall fitness. Combining cardiovascular exercises, strength training, and flexibility exercises can aid in weight loss and promote well-being.

3. Seeking Professional Guidance

Consulting with healthcare professionals, registered dietitians, or fitness experts can provide tailored guidance and support in managing excess weight. They can help develop personalized meal plans, exercise routines, and monitor progress effectively.

4. Emotional Support

Addressing emotional factors affecting weight gain is crucial. Seeking therapy, practicing stress management techniques, and developing healthier coping mechanisms can assist in maintaining a balanced relationship with food.
